Why These Are the Top General Auto Repair Auto Repair Shops in Camak

The general auto repair market for Camak, Georgia, is characterized by its reliance on neighboring towns. As Camak itself lacks any dedicated auto repair facilities, the competitive landscape is defined by small to mid-sized, independently-owned shops in Warrenton (~9 miles), Thomson (~11 miles), and Washington (~15 miles). The level of competition among these nearby providers is moderate, fostering an environment where reputation, personalized service, and technical competency are key differentiators. The average quality of service is high, as these long-standing local businesses survive on word-of-mouth and community trust. Pricing is typical for rural Georgia, generally considered reasonable and competitive, with labor rates lower than what would be found in metropolitan areas like Augusta or Atlanta. Customers can expect a traditional, relationship-based service experience rather than a corporate, high-volume one. For major specialized work (e.g., complex transmission rebuilds), residents may need to travel to larger hubs like Augusta.

What are the most common auto repairs needed for vehicles in Camak, Georgia?

Given the rural roads and hot, humid climate, common repairs around Camak include suspension work for potholes, brake services, and cooling system repairs to prevent overheating. Air conditioning service is also frequently needed to combat the Georgia heat and maintain cabin comfort.

How can I find a trustworthy and reliable auto repair shop in the Camak area?

For a small community like Camak, personal recommendations from neighbors in Warren County or nearby Thomson are invaluable. Look for a shop with certified technicians (ASE) and check for online reviews. Established local shops often build their reputation on long-term relationships and community trust.

Are auto repair prices in Camak generally higher or lower than in larger cities like Augusta?

Labor rates in Camak can be slightly lower than in major metro areas like Augusta due to lower overhead. However, for specialized parts or complex repairs, local shops may need to factor in shipping, so it's always wise to get a detailed written estimate upfront for comparison.

What local driving conditions should I consider for my vehicle's maintenance schedule in Camak?

The mix of unpaved country roads, agricultural traffic, and seasonal pollen/dust around Camak means you should pay extra attention to your air filters, suspension components, and undercarriage. More frequent inspections for wear and tear are advisable compared to purely highway driving.

When should I seek immediate auto repair service versus scheduling a routine appointment in Camak?

Seek immediate service for warning lights (like check engine or brake), strange noises, steering issues, or overheating—especially critical given the limited local service options. For routine maintenance like oil changes, schedule ahead as local shops may have limited daily appointment slots.
